Replacing brushes

(1) To remove the brush and the spring, unsolder the brush
lead.
(2) To install a new brush, push the brush into the brush
holder as shown in the illustration, and then solder the
lead to the brush.

Reassembling alternator
Assemble the alternator in reverse order of disassembly.
Key assembly steps follow.
(1) Locate the eccentric groove on the periphery of the rear
bearing. Insert the rotation retaining snap ring so that
the highest protruded section of the ring is positioned at
the deepest section of the groove.
(2) When replacing the rear bearing, press-fit the rear
bearing so that the groove on the periphery of the
bearing faces the snap ring side.
(3) When press-fitting the rear bearing into the rear
bracket, heat the rear bracket to 50 to 60°C [122 to
140°F] first.
(4) Before installing the rotor to the rear bracket, lift the
brushes by inserting a wire through a small hole in the
rear bracket, them remove the wire after completing the
reassembly.
